RESUMO

BACKGROUND: Self-efficacy alludes to personal competence in an individual's effectiveness when facing stressful situations. This construct has been related to different domains of the health field, finding that high levels of self-efficacy benefit human functioning and enhance well-being. METHODS: The present study aimed to determine the psychometric properties of the self-efficacy scale for managing chronic diseases (SEMCD-S) by assessing factorial, convergent and divergent validity, reliability, and measurement invariance. Likewise, the comparison of self-efficacy according to socio-demographic characteristics was proposed by contrasting latent factors. An instrumental, transactional, descriptive, and non-experimental design study was carried out with the participation of 325 Colombian senior citizens. RESULTS: The findings suggest that the scale has appropriate psychometric properties. The one-factor structure exhibited a satisfactory fit, the mean-variance extracted reported acceptable figures and the correlation analysis with other constructs supported this instrument's convergent and discriminant validity. Likewise, it was invariant to the different socio-demographic aspects examined, while the internal consistency figures were high. Differences in the means of the latent factors were only detected in the academic grade. In this case, older adults with a primary school level attained higher self-efficacy values than those who had completed high school or university studies. CONCLUSIONS: It is concluded that the self-efficacy scale for chronic disease management is a valid and reliable instrument that can be used in the Colombian context to measure and compare this construct.

RESUMO

The purpose of the present study was to establish the association between self-efficacy, perception of disease, emotional regulation, and fatigue and the health-related quality of life in older adults living in the departments of Cesar and Atlántico in Colombia and who have been diagnosed with a chronic disease. The participants were 325 older adults of both sexes, with literacy and no presence of cognitive impairment in the Mini-Mental State Examination (MMSE); A non-probabilistic sampling was carried out. We used the MOS-SF-36 questionnaire, the Brief Illness Perception Questionnaire scale for measuring the perception of disease, the Stanford Patient Education Research Center's Chronic Disease Self self-efficacy questionnaire for chronic patients, the Difficulties in Emotional Regulation Scale, and the Fatigue Severity Questionnaire as measurement instruments. The design was non-experimental cross-sectional with a correlational scope. The results indicate that self-efficacy, disease perception, emotional regulation and severity of fatigue are variables that could impact the physical function of quality of life, confirming that self-efficacy would work as a factor that decreases the probability that a participant score low on this dimension of quality of life. On the other hand, both the perception of the disease and the severity of fatigue were identified as factors that probably negatively influence quality of life.

RESUMO

Resumen. El objetivo de la investigación fue evaluar los niveles de Burnout en una muestra poblacional de psicólogos colombianos, dada la poca información al respecto. Para ello, se evaluaron 351 psicólogos con una edad promedio de 36 anos (60 % hombres y 40% mujeres) con el Inventario de Burnout de Psicólogos - IBP y el Inventario de Sintomatologia del Estrés - ISE, siguiendo las consideraciones éticas vigentes, y se analizó la información con estadisticos comparativos y correlacionales. Se identificaron altos niveles de agotamiento emocional y despersonalización; se encontraron niveles bajos tanto a nivel de estrés fisico, psicológico y social, y se encuentran diferencias estadisticamente significativas conforme a variables sociodemográficas, anos de experiencia laboral y de graduación, y tipo de vinculación laboral. Los análisis plantearon que las variables agotamiento emocional y realización personal correlacionaron con la sintomatologia derivada del estrés laboral. Estos resultados permiten concluir que el aumento en sintomas psicológicos podria estar asociado con mayores niveles de estrés percibido y de Burnout, pero estos, a su vez, podrian ser mitigadas a partir de la presencia de algunas variables tanto sociodemográficas como de la historia académica y laboral.


Abstract. The objective of this research was to evaluate the levels of Burnout in a sample of Colombian psychologists, taking into account the scarcity of respective information. For this, 351 psychologists with an average age of 36 years old (60% men & 40% women) were evaluated with the Burnout Inventory of Psychologists - IBP and the Stress Symptomatology Inventory - ISE instruments, following the current ethics considerations, and this information was analyzed information with comparative and correlational statistics. High levels of emotional exhaustion and depersonalization were identified; at the level of stress symptoms, we found low levels both at the level of physical, psychological and social stress, and we found statistically significant differences according to sociodemographic variables, years of work experience and graduation, and type of work contract. Analyses showed that emotional exhaustion and personal realization correlated with the symptoms derived from work stress. These results could conclude that the increase in psychological symptoms could be associated with higher levels of perceived stress and exhaustion, but these in turn, could be mitigated based on the presence of some variables, both sociodemographic and academic and work history.
